What Is a Toto Site?

A Toto site is generally an online platform where users attempt to predict outcomes of sports events or games and place wagers to win money.

Depending on the context, Toto sites fall into two categories:

1. Regulated Toto Systems

These are government-approved sports lottery or betting systems where:

  • The operator is licensed
  • Rules are strictly controlled
  • Consumer protection measures exist

2. Unregulated Online Toto Sites

These are privately operated websites that often:

  • Run without official licensing
  • Offer high-risk betting services
  • Operate from offshore locations
  • Target international users

It is this second category that is most commonly discussed online.

Risks of Using Toto Sites

Engaging with unregulated Toto sites can involve serious risks:

1. Financial Loss

There is always a chance of losing money, and unregulated platforms may not guarantee fair payouts.

2. Fraud and Scams

Some sites may:

  • Block withdrawals
  • Disappear without notice
  • Manipulate results or odds

3. Lack of Regulation

Without oversight, there is no authority to resolve disputes or ensure fairness.

4. Data Privacy Issues

Personal and financial information may not be securely protected.

5. Gambling Addiction

Frequent betting can lead to compulsive behavior and financial stress.


Warning Signs of Unreliable Toto Sites

Be cautious if a site shows any of the following signs:

  • No visible license or regulation details
  • Unrealistic promises of guaranteed winnings
  • Extremely high bonuses with unclear conditions
  • Poor customer support or delayed responses
  • Negative user feedback or complaints online

These indicators often suggest a higher risk platform.
